What is a Suit Separates Jacket?
A suit separates jacket is a type of jacket that can be worn separately from matching trousers or pants. Unlike traditional suits, which are designed to be worn as a single, cohesive unit, a suit separates jacket can be paired with a variety of bottoms, such as dress pants, chinos, or even jeans. This flexibility makes it an attractive option for those who want to create a more personalized and versatile wardrobe.

Definition of Suit Separates
A suit separates jacket is a single-breasted or double-breasted jacket that is designed to be worn with matching or coordinating trousers. Unlike a traditional suit, which typically consists of a jacket and trousers made from the same fabric and cut, a suit separates jacket is intended to be paired with separate trousers that may be made from a different fabric, pattern, or color. This allows the wearer to create a unique and personalized look that is not limited by the constraints of a traditional suit.

Challenges of Suit Separates
While suit separates jackets offer many benefits, there are also some potential challenges to consider, including:
-
Coordinating: Pairing a jacket with separate trousers can be tricky, and it may take some trial and error to get the look right.
-
Fabric mismatch: If the jacket and trousers are made from different fabrics, it can be difficult to ensure that they match in terms of texture, pattern, and color.
-
Fit: Ensuring that the jacket and trousers fit well together can be a challenge, particularly if you are buying them separately.
